A Documented Fiscal Collapse
The figures are relentless. Haitian tax revenues fell to 5.2% of GDP in 2024, compared to 6.3% in 2023, according to the World Bank’s Macro Poverty Outlook. This ratio, among the lowest in the world, reflects a state that has lost its fundamental capacity for tax collection.
